Colony Venator Cranks
Best lightweight upgrade for dedicated freestyle riders seeking maximum durability.
Built for riders who prioritize strength without unnecessary bulk, these three-piece cranks utilize heat-treated chromoly and specialized tubing to withstand heavy impacts. The reinforced pedal bosses and stiff spindle provide a reliable, responsive feel that holds up under aggressive riding conditions.

Performance breakdown
Structural Rigidity
The 22mm spindle provides exceptional stiffness for efficient power transfer.
Impact Durability
Post-heat-treated chromoly and square tubing withstand heavy street and park abuse.
Weight Optimization
Smart material choices keep the setup light without sacrificing necessary strength.
Pedal Boss Integrity
Reinforced gussets prevent common stripping issues during aggressive riding sessions.
Installation Ease
Standard three-piece design makes maintenance and assembly straightforward for most riders.
Hardware Quality
Lightweight alloy bolts save grams but require careful torque management.
Key Specs
Material
Full post heat-treated Chromoly steel
Spindle Diameter
22mm
Crank Construction
3-piece design
Weight
712g (165mm) / 732g (175mm)
Axle Bolts
7075T5 Alloy
Intended Use
BMX
